    Comment on this Gene:
    No CNS expression literature found. The cited paper reports that by RT-PCR, the gene is expressed in frontal cortex, hippocampus and cerebellum in human brain. The BAC data is reproducible and matches BGEM in situ data well. However, in adult cerebellum, Bergmann glia is primarily labeled in the BAC data instead of Purkinje neurons seen at P7. The adult in situ data from Allen confirms Bergmann glia expression.

    Veracity definition
    Confirmed Confirmed refers to genes in which multiple lines yield matching datasets that agree with the available literature, or in which a single line has been produced that matches the available literature. In those cases where there a discrepancy between the literature and the reporter gene data (missing or additional sites of expression), this is noted in the database.
    To Be Confirmed To be confirmed refers to genes in which multiple lines produce matching datasets, but for which no independent expression data is available.
    Anomalous Anomalous refers to data collected from BAC reporter constructs producing different expression patterns in different lines (i.e. position effects).
